DruxAI
← New search
TechnologyBeta — synthesis improving

Heavy coding-agent users what's your context plumbing? Where it fails?

3 modelsComplete
Single VoiceOnly one model responded — no consensus data. Answer reflects a single voice.estimated
0%
consensus
Single response
How much the models agreed on this answer

Models strongly disagree — this question has no single right answer. Explore the responses below.

Models agree on

  • "Context plumbing" refers to the underlying infrastructure and processes that facilitate interaction between coding agents and their environment/users.
  • Failures in context plumbing commonly arise from issues with data quality and availability, particularly due to inaccurate or biased training data.
  • Integration challenges, including compatibility issues with existing development tools and workflows, are a significant point of failure.
  • Security and privacy concerns, such as data leakage and the generation of vulnerable code, are critical failure areas.

As a heavy coding-agent user, my "context plumbing" refers to the underlying infrastructure and processes that enable seamless interaction between the coding agent, my development environment, and the broader ecosystem. It's the system that manages and delivers the necessary information for the agent to function effectively.

Understanding "Context Plumbing"

"Context plumbing" is not a standard term, but I interpret it as the essential components and processes that allow an AI coding agent to understand, generate, and integrate code within a user's workflow. This includes several key aspects:

  1. ·Infrastructure: This encompasses the hardware, software, and networking resources supporting the coding agent's operation. This can range from local setups to cloud-based services.
  2. ·Data Management: This involves the pipelines, storage solutions, and processing frameworks for the vast amounts of data that train and empower coding agents. This data is critical for the agent's knowledge base.
  3. ·Integration and Interoperability: For the agent to be truly useful, it must seamlessly connect with various development environments (IDEs), tools (version control, testing frameworks), and platforms. This requires robust APIs and standardized communication protocols.

Where Context Plumbing Fails

My experience shows that failures in context plumbing primarily occur in the following areas:

  1. ·Data Quality and Availability:
    • ·Inaccurate or Biased Data: If the data used to train the coding agent is flawed (biased, incomplete, or inaccurate), the agent's performance will inevitably suffer. This leads to incorrect code suggestions, misunderstandings of project requirements, and ultimately, suboptimal or erroneous solutions. The agent's ability to truly understand the context of a coding task is severely hampered.
  2. ·Complexity of Coding Tasks:
    • ·Novel or Highly Complex Problems: Coding agents often struggle with tasks that are entirely new or exceptionally complex, especially if these scenarios are not adequately represented in their training data. In such cases, the agent might provide generic solutions or fail to grasp the nuanced requirements of the problem.
  3. ·Integration Challenges:
    • ·Compatibility Issues: Getting a coding agent to play nicely with existing development tools and workflows is frequently a hurdle. Differences in technology stacks, proprietary APIs, or unique operational paradigms can create significant friction and inefficiency.
  4. ·Security and Privacy Concerns:
    • ·Data Leakage: When I use a coding agent to process sensitive project code or data, there's always a risk of inadvertent data leakage if the agent's security protocols are not robust. This is a significant concern for proprietary projects.
    • ·Vulnerabilities in Generated Code: Another critical failure point is the potential for the agent to generate or suggest code that contains security vulnerabilities. Without proper vetting and oversight, this can introduce significant risks into a codebase.
  5. ·User Trust and Adoption:
    • ·Lack of Transparency: If I don't understand how the coding agent arrived at its suggestions or its underlying reasoning, it erodes my trust. A black-box approach hinders my confidence and effective adoption of the tool.

Improving Context Plumbing

To mitigate these common failure points, I believe it's crucial to:

  • ·Enhance Data Quality and Diversity: Focusing on comprehensive, diverse, and frequently updated training datasets is paramount for an intelligent agent.
  • ·Improve Integration Capabilities: Developing better, more standardized APIs and ensuring broad compatibility with various development environments and tools will smooth out workflow integration.
  • ·Implement Robust Security Measures: Designing coding agents with security as a core principle—including data encryption, secure storage, and regular audits—is non-negotiable.
  • ·Foster Transparency and Trust: Providing clear insights into the agent's decision-making process and the basis for its outputs is essential for user confidence and efficient use.

By addressing these areas, the "context plumbing" for heavy coding-agent users can be significantly fortified, leading to more productive, secure, and intuitive usage of these advanced tools.

Follow-ups

You just saw open-source models answer

Want GPT-5, Claude, Gemini & more on the same question?

Sign in free to run any question against frontier models — side by side, same synthesis, honest comparison.

GPT-5Claude SonnetGemini 2.5 ProGrokDeepSeek R1Perplexity Sonar
Free models only · sign in for premium